" ... The agency’s results have been less than ideal: they have taken a surprisingly large amount of these to tax court with litigation that sometimes drags on for years. In just four of the thirteen largest tax easement cases that the IRS brought to tax court did it obtain a significant reduction in the value of the easement--a distressingly low success rate. In other instances, the IRS has pursued injunction actions against individuals or businesses involved in conservation easements, urging the Justice Department Tax Division to bring public lawsuits that often have the effect of convicting taxpayers in the court of public opinion. ...
